Role Description
- This is a full-time, on-site role for the Head of Internal Audit, based in Akure. The responsibilities include overseeing the internal audit function, assessing financial risks, ensuring compliance with internal controls, and leading auditing activities. The role entails reviewing financial statements, evaluating risk management processes, and providing recommendations for continuous improvement. The Head of Internal Audit will collaborate with other departments to ensure adherence to best practices and maintain the organization’s operational integrity.
Qualifications
- Proven proficiency in Analytical Skills, Internal Controls, and problem-solving capabilities
- Strong expertise in Financial Risk Management and Finance
- In-depth knowledge of Accounting principles and practices
- Excellent leadership, organizational, and interpersonal communication skills
- Familiarity with industry audit standards and regulatory compliance
- Relevant certifications such as ACA, CIA, or ACCA are an advantage
-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field; advanced degrees are preferred
- Experience in internal auditing within the real estate, financial services industry or audit firm is a plus
- Resident in Akure or willing to relocate

Role Description
- This is a full-time on-site role for a Human Resources Manager located in Akure.
- The Human Resources Manager will be responsible for overseeing HR initiatives such as recruitment processes, employee onboarding, performance evaluations, and training.
- Additional responsibilities include ensuring compliance with HR policies and labor laws, managing employee relations, and developing strategies to foster a positive workplace culture.
- Collaboration with management to support organizational goals is essential.
Qualifications
- Strong background in recruitment, employee onboarding, and maintaining accurate employee records
- Experienced in creating and implementing HR policies, performance management, and organizational development strategies
- Skilled in employee relations, conflict resolution, and promoting a positive workplace environment
- Proficiency in HR software and tools, as well as strong leadership, communication, and interpersonal skills
-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field; HR certifications (e.g., SPHR, PHR) are a plus
- Knowledge of local labor laws and compliance requirements
- Proven ability to work collaboratively in a team and adapt to a dynamic work environment
- Minimum of 3 years working experience
- Resident in Akure or willing to relocate
